Evolution of Fortified Regions with Defensive Walls in Military History
The development of fortified regions with defensive walls traces back to ancient times, where early civilizations such as Mesopotamia and Egypt built rudimentary barriers to protect settlements from invasions. These initial structures primarily used earthworks and simple bricks, reflecting limited technological resources.
As societies advanced, so did their defensive architectures. The use of stone and masonry became prominent during the Bronze and Iron Ages, exemplified by city walls in ancient Mesopotamia and the fortifications of Troy, demonstrating increased sophistication. These walls served both as physical barriers and symbols of territorial authority.
During the classical and medieval periods, strategic considerations prompted the construction of more complex defensive regions with defensive walls. Notable examples include the Roman walls of Alba Fucens and the city walls of Constantinople, emphasizing layered defenses, gates, and fortified bastions. Key Architectural Features of Defensive Walls in Fortified Regions
Defensive walls in fortified regions exhibit a range of architectural features designed to maximize their defensive capacity. Prominent among these are thick, sturdy walls constructed from materials such as stone, brick, or earth, which provide resistance against battering or siege tools.
Appearing in various forms, these walls often include battlements, crenellations, and arrow slits, facilitating defensive fire while maintaining coverage. Moats or trench systems frequently surround such walls, creating additional obstacles for attackers.
Towers and gatehouses are key architectural components, offering vantage points and controlled access points that strengthen the overall defensive system. These features allow defenders to better oversee approaches and respond to threats efficiently.
In some regions, walls incorporate integrated parapets and sloped surfaces to deflect projectiles and reduce structural damage. The complex design of fortified regions’ walls reflects strategic planning aimed at prolonging sieges and deterring advances.
Notable Examples of Fortified Regions with Defensive Walls
Several fortified regions with defensive walls stand out for their historical significance and architectural grandeur. These regions exemplify strategic military planning and serve as enduring symbols of defense.
Among the most prominent are the Great Wall of China, built over centuries, and the Walls of Constantinople, which protected the Byzantine Empire. Each reflects unique construction techniques suited to their cultural and geographic contexts.
Other notable examples include the Walls of Ávila in Spain, renowned for their well-preserved medieval architecture, and the Berlin Wall, a modern political symbol with fortification elements. These structures played crucial roles in shaping regional histories and military strategies.

Comparative Analysis: Defensive Walls in Different Cultural Contexts
Differences in fortified regions with defensive walls often reflect distinct cultural, geographical, and historical influences. Comparing these variations reveals how societies tailored their defensive architecture to specific needs and environmental conditions.
For example, ancient Chinese city walls emphasized height and complexity to deter invasions, while European medieval walls focused on thick, rugged stone constructions for durability. Similarly, Middle Eastern fortifications integrated natural terrain, such as mountains or deserts, into their defensive strategies.
Cultural priorities also shaped the design and symbolism of defensive walls. Some regions, like China, viewed walls as symbols of sovereignty, whereas others, like Rome, used them as strategic military assets.
